4.2 Brewing Single / Double Espresso
.
beeps
3
2
1
Place the single or double
espresso basket into the filter
holder. Fill the freshly ground
coffee powder into the fil-
ter with measuring spoon (ap-
prox. 7-14g) and use the spoon
to flatten the excess powder.
With the tamping end of the
spoon, apply around 15 kg to
push down the powder even
and firmly.
Install the portafilter under the
coffee outlet. Align it with the
unlock symbol, slide it into the
groove, and slowly rotate it to
the right to the lock symbol.
- Place a coffee cup right under
the coffee outlet.
- Press the single or double
button and a beep will sound.
- Selected coffee will start
blinking and the beverage prep-
aration will begin.
After brewing is completed, ma-
chine will sound one beep and
enter idle mode. Remove the
portafilter clockwise. Clean the
portafilter and dry it after each
use.
• Wait 5 seconds after brewing and then take out the filter. This will help remove the moving
filter easily.
• Coffee powder cannot be used after brewing.
• Use the handle extension to knock the coffee residue out while keeping the basket in place.
• To ensure your espresso stays at optimum temperature, we recommend that you preheat
your cups.
• To extract the fullest flavor from your coffee beans, we recommend using whole coffee
beans that have been freshly ground each time espresso is prepared.
• In addition to the coffee used, using fresh cold water that is free of chlorine, odors and other
impurities will help ensure the perfect espresso.
• Store your espresso grounds in an airtight container, and in a cool, dry place to retain the
flavor. Grounds should not be kept for long periods of time as the flavor will be reduced.

4.3 Preparing Frothy Milk for Coffee
In order to make beverages that require milk such as cappuccino, latte and more; milk frother should be
used to froth milk. Simply add frothed milk over one or two shots of espresso based on your preference.
.
Press milk frother icon and wait
for milk frother to be ready.
While milk frother is pre-heat-
ing the indicator lights will flash.
Once ready, " " will be con-
stantly lit.
Place a milk filled cup or pitcher
under the milk frother. Turn the
knob into on position and froth
until desired temperature/foam
is obtained. To stop, turn back
the knob into initial position.
Pour the hot frothy milk onto
the espresso. You can now en-
joy your coffee!
Milk frother can be rotated towards
the right for easier handling purposes.
• After using the milk frother, please clean the nozzle of milk residue by wiping the nozzle
with the wet cloth.
• The maximum duration for single use frothing is 90s.
Be aware that the cup/pitcher and milk frother can get hot during milk
frothing. Please only hold the black protector after using steam function.
• Considering the milk frothing inside the cup/pitcher, do not fill it entirely.
• Do not pull away the cup/pitcher without stopping the frothing process.
• Turn the steam knob into off position before turning off the device and do not turn the
steam knob into on position when the device the turned off.

6.3 Descale Function
When descaling is required, descale icon " " will light up as orange. Place a container that can hold 1.5L
under the brewing head. Pour water into the water tank until MAX level and mix with scale remover or
citric acid. Press & hold descale button " " for more than 3 seconds and you will hear two beep sounds
which indicates that the first cycle of descaling has begun. The first cycle will take around 15 minutes.
Once completed, the descale icon will turn white " ".
Empty and replace the container under the brewing head. Clean and fill water tank until MAX level with
clean water. Press & hold descale button " " for more than 3 seconds and you will hear two beep
sounds which indicates that the second cycle of descaling has begun. The second cycle will take around
6 minutes. Once all complete, the machine will go back to idle stage and will be ready to use.
To reset descale warning status:
Press and hold power and descale button together for more than
3 seconds.
• Descale is required after predefined brewing cycle.
• Resetting descaling warning status is not suggested for maintaining the best condition of
the appliance.

7.1 Problems, possible causes and remedies
Problem Cause Remedy
Coffee runs down
the side of the
portafilter.
Portafilter (2) is not properly
inserted.
Turn the handle of the portafilter (2) further to the right.
Edge of sieve is not free of
ground coffee
Turn off the machine, remove the portafilter (2) holder and clean
the
edges of the sieve.
Screen inside brew head
is dirty.
Clean the brew head using a wet cloth and run the cleaning
function without placing the portafilter.
Very little or no
coffee flows
through the
portafilter.
No water in tank. Fill the tank with water.
The screen inside the brew
head is blocked.
Brew water through the screen without the portafilter (2)
inserted. If no water comes through, unscrew the screen, clean
and replace.
The sieve is blocked. Correction: Clean the sieve, insert into the portafilter (2) and
pump water through without coffee. If no water comes through
the sieve call Customer Service to order a replacement sieve.
Pump does not work due to
device operating with empty
water tank.
Turn on the steam/hot water knob for 2 seconds and then turn
it off. Then press the coffee program and the water pump will
work normally.
Espresso brews
out only as drops.
Coffee grounds are too fine
or packed down too firmly.
Do not tamp coffee grounds so firmly. Use a coarser grind of
coffee.
Machine blocked by cal-
cium deposits.
Descale the appliance. See page 15.
Espresso brews
too quickly.
Ground coffee is too coarse. Use a finer grind.
Not enough coffee in the
sieve.
Use more ground coffee.
No crema.
Coffee old or too dry. Use fresh coffee.
Coffee not pushed down
firmly enough. Water
pushes through the coffee
too fast.
Tamp coffee grounds more firmly. Use a finer grind.
Coffee too coarse.
Use a conical burr grinder to obtain a finer and more consistent
grind.
Coffee blend not suited to
espresso coffee.
Change brand of espresso.
Not enough froth
when frothing
milk.
Milk not fresh. Use fresh milk.
Milk not suitable. Check that the milk is suitable for frothing.
Milk was too warm from
the start.
Use milk straight from the refrigerator (34°F).
Not enough milk to froth. Use more cold milk.
No steam from
milk frother.
Milk inlet hole is blocked.
See “Cleaning the Milk Frother”. If it is clear of dried milk deposits
but no steam comes out, then use the descaling function. If the
appliance is still blocked, call Customer Service.
